Frequently Asked Questions about New the 29212 ZIP Code Apartments

How much is the average rent for a New 29212 Apartment?

The average rent for a New Apartment in 29212 is $1,225.

What is the largest New 29212 Apartment for rent?

Today's New apartment with the most square footage in 29212 is a 587 square feet unit starting from $1,225 at The Fitzgerald.

What is the average size for 29212 New Apartments for rent?

The average size for a New rental in 29212 is currently at 557 sq ft.
